  9. Ok, here's my story: (Before you say how stupid I am, I have to say that I know I am stupid. I'm not an computer expert. And I usually think more after I act.) I was gonna download some mods from here, one was Tailor Maid. I downloaded it, but the readme said I needed ArchiveInvalidation Invalidated! for it to work, so I followed that link and downloaded that as well. AIA's readme said that it will not work for Vista users if Fallout 3 is installed in Program Files. I tried anyways and the readme was right. So now I have to install it somewhere else. I tried doing some noobish stuff like moving the whole Fallout 3 folder somewhere else but it still said it was installed in Program Files. I thought I had to uninstall and reinstall but to somewhere else, like My Games or something. Since I couldn't find any "Uninstall Fallout 3" button, I marked the whole Fallout 3 folder and hit delete. Now here's where the real problem comes in - when I try to reinstall Fallout 3 (putting in the CD again, or clicking the D: icon in This Computer, nothing happens for a very long time, except for the computer thinking. Then an error pops up: "D:\ is not a valid Win32-program." for a while I was affraid I messed up the CD somehow, so I tried putting in the CD in my other computer (the crappy one) and the installation guide shows ad normal. So it's my computer I messed up. How did I do that? (in my noobish act) How do I fix it?
